Symmetrical Arrangement for Balance
Achieve a serene and balanced look by placing identical planters on either side of your door. This is one of my go-to strategies for creating harmony in outdoor spaces.

Use Planters as Pathway Guides
Lining your pathway with large planters not only beautifies but also guides visitors to your door. It’s a simple yet effective way to enhance curb appeal.
